103 research outputs found

    Sigmoid: An auto-tuned load balancing algorithm for heterogeneous systems

    Get PDF
    A challenge that heterogeneous system programmers face is leveraging the performance of all the devices that integrate the system. This paper presents Sigmoid, a new load balancing algorithm that efficiently co-executes a single OpenCL data-parallel kernel on all the devices of heterogeneous systems. Sigmoid splits the workload proportionally to the capabilities of the devices, drastically reducing response time and energy consumption. It is designed around several features; it is dynamic, adaptive, guided and effortless, as it does not require the user to give any parameter, adapting to the behaviourof each kernel at runtime. To evaluate Sigmoid's performance, it has been implemented in Maat, a system abstraction library. Experimental results with different kernel types show that Sigmoid exhibits excellent performance, reaching a utilization of 90%, together with energy savings up to 20%, always reducing programming effort compared to OpenCL, and facilitating the portability to other heterogeneous machines.This work has been supported by the Spanish Science and Technology Commission under contract PID2019-105660RB-C22 and the European HiPEAC Network of Excellence

    Auto-tuned OpenCL kernel co-execution in OmpSs for heterogeneous systems

    Get PDF
    The emergence of heterogeneous systems has been very notable recently. The nodes of the most powerful computers integrate several compute accelerators, like GPUs. Profiting from such node configurations is not a trivial endeavour. OmpSs is a framework for task based parallel applications, that allows the execution of OpenCl kernels on different compute devices. However, it does not support the co-execution of a single kernel on several devices. This paper presents an extension of OmpSs that rises to this challenge, and presents Auto-Tune, a load balancing algorithm that automatically adjusts its internal parameters to suit the hardware capabilities and application behavior. The extension allows programmers to take full advantage of the computing devices with negligible impact on the code. It takes care of two main issues. First, the automatic distribution of datasets and the management of device memory address spaces. Second, the implementation of a set of load balancing algorithms to adapt to the particularities of applications and systems. Experimental results reveal that the co-execution of single kernels on all the devices in the node is beneficial in terms of performance and energy consumption, and that Auto-Tune gives the best overall results.This work has been supported by the University of Cantabria with grant CVE-2014-18166, the Generalitat de Catalunya under grant 2014-SGR-1051, the Spanish Ministry of Economy, Industry and Competitiveness under contracts TIN2016-76635-C2-2-R (AEI/FEDER, UE) and TIN2015-65316-P. The Spanish Government through the Programa Severo Ochoa (SEV-2015-0493

    Energy efficiency of load balancing for data-parallel applications in heterogeneous systems

    Get PDF
    The use of heterogeneous systems in supercomputing is on the rise as they improve both performance and energy e ciency. However, the pro- gramming of these machines requires considerable e ort to get the best results in massively data-parallel applications. Maat is a library that enables OpenCL programmers to e ciently execute single data-parallel kernels using all the available devices on a heterogeneous system. It o ers a set of load balanc- ing methods, which perform the data partitioning and distribution among the devices, exploiting more of the performance of the system and consequently re- ducing execution time. Until now, however, a study of the implications of these on the energy consumption has not been made. Therefore, this paper analyses the energy e ciency of the di erent load balancing methods compared to a baseline system that uses just a single GPU. To evaluate the impact of the heterogeneity of the system, the GPUs were set to di erent frequencies. The obtained results show that in all the studied cases there is at least one load balancing method that improves energy e ciency

    Outpatient Parenteral Antibiotic Treatment vs Hospitalization for Infective Endocarditis: Validation of the OPAT-GAMES Criteria

    Get PDF

    Abstracts from the Food Allergy and Anaphylaxis Meeting 2016

    Get PDF

    Título en español.

    No full text
    Chironja trees grafted on native grapefruit, sour orange, and Cleopatra mandarine rootstock were planted on Alonso clay and Coto clay at Adjuntas and Isabela Substations, respectively. Only native grapefruit and sour orange rootstocks were compared at Isabela. The experiments were conducted for the purpose of determining the possible effect of the three rootstocks on fruit weight, peel weight, number of seeds and segments (carpels) per fruit, and refractometer readings of the fruit (Brix) harvested from the grafted chironja trees. The most important results obtained were: Trees at Adjuntas grafted on grapefruit rootstock yielded heavier chironja fruits in 1962 and 1963, and a heavier peel in 1963, than those grafted on sour orange or Cleopatra mandarine rootstocks. In 1962, peel weights of chironja fruits from trees grafted on sour orange exceeded those obtained from trees grafted on mandarine rootstock. Fruits from chironja trees at the Isabela experiment grafted on sour orange rootstock had a significantly higher Brix than those from trees grafted on grapefruit rootstock, but no significant differences occurred among the other characters studied. No significant differences were found between chironja fruits from trees grafted on any of the three rootstocks as far as number of seeds and segments (carpels) per fruit, suggesting that rootstock species does not affect these characters. These studies suggest in general that the fruit from chironja trees grafted on grapefruit rootstock is larger, but less sweet, than fruit from trees grafted on either sour orange or Cleopatra mandarine rootstocks.En las Subestaciones de Adjuntas e Isabela se sembraron chironjos injertados en patrones de toronjo del País, naranjo agrio y mandarino de la variedad Cleopatra en suelos de los tipos Alonso y Coto arcilloso, respectivamente. En el experimento de Isabela sólo se compararon como patrones el toronjo del País y el naranjo agrio. El próposito de los experimentos era determinar qué efecto podrían tener los patrones en el peso de la fruta, peso de la cáscara, número de semillas y de gajos (carpelos) por fruta, y sólidos totales en solución (Brix). Los resultados más importantes fueron los siguientes: En Adjuntas, el toronjo del País como patrón produjo frutas más grandes en los años 1962 y 1963 y cáscaras más pesadas en el 1963, que las producidas por el naranjo agrio y mandarino Cleopatra. El peso de la cáscara de la fruta en los chironjos injertados sobre naranjo agrio fue mayor en el 1962 que cuando se injertó sobre mandarino Cleopatra. En el experimento de Isabela el Brix fue significativamente más alto en la fruta del chironjo injertado en un patrón de naranjo agrio que en la del injertado en un patrón de toronjo, sin que se observaran diferencias significativas en cuanto a los otros caracteres bajo estudio. No se encontró diferencia significativa alguna entre los tres patrones estudiados con respecto al número de semillas y de gajos (carpelos) por fruta. Los resultados sugieren que el patrón no afecta estos dos caracteres de la fruta. En general, las chironjas producidas por los injertos sobre toronjo tenían un peso mayor pero eran menos dulce que las de los injertos hechos sobre naranjo agrio o mandarino

    Reunión científica del Programa Geomateriales: durabilidad y conservación de geomateriales del patrimonio construido, 9 de octubre 2013

    Get PDF
    El Programa Geomateriales Durabilidad y conservación del geomateriales del patrimonio construido, enmarcado en el IV Plan Regional de Investigación Científica e Innovación Tecnológica (IV PRICIT), fue concedido a través de su Convocatoria de Programas de I+D en Tecnologías 2009 (orden 679/2009). Iniciado el 1 de enero de 2010 y finalizado el 31 de mayo de 2014, el programa de investigación se plantea con una clara concepción experimental, pretendiendo dar solución y optimizando las actuaciones aplicadas para mejorar la durabilidad y conservación de los geomateriales utilizados en el patrimonio construido. El consorcio que integra el programa está constituido por grupos de investigación que desarrollan su labor en la Comunidad de Madrid, pertenecientes a la Agencia Estatal del Consejo Superior de Investigaciones Científicas (CSIC), a la Universidad Complutense de Madrid (UCM) y a la Universidad de Alcalá de Henares (UAH), otros grupos, laboratorios y/o centros tecnológicos ubicados en otras provincias españolas y en países europeos así como empresas privadas y otros organismos de colaboración. El programa ha conseguido alcanzar los objetivos científico-tecnológicos planteados, en gran parte mediante la colaboración de los diferentes grupos integrantes, jugando un papel esencial la participación también en el programa del Laboratorio de Petrofísica (RedLab 217). El presente volumen recoge las ponencias presentadas en la Reunión Científica del Programa Geomateriales, celebrada el 9 de octubre de 2013. Estas ponencias se organizaron fundamentalmente en base a los objetivos científicos del programa, incidiendo en las principales actividades realizadas y resultados obtenidos, y apostando por los jóvenes investigadores incorporados. En los resúmenes incluidos se pretende resaltar, por un lado, los resultados científicos de mayor relevancia, las investigaciones que han generado el desarrollo de patentes, las colaboraciones establecidas entre los diferentes grupos y/o empresas y las previsiones futuras. Por otro, aspectos relacionados con los objetivos de formación, como la realización de tesis doctorales y movilidad de investigadores, así como la participación conjunta en los objetivos de difusión y en actividades de gestión de los diferentes miembros del programa. El Programa Geomateriales ha supuesto un importante avance del conocimiento, permitiendo los logros científicos obtenidos posicionar al consorcio en unas condiciones muy favorables respecto a las diversas temáticas implicadas en la conservación del patrimonio. Este aspecto hace del consorcio el único a nivel nacional que aborda su estudio de forma integral y confirma, una vez más, la necesidad y conveniencia de crear equipos de trabajo que apuesten por la colaboración y conjunción de esfuerzos para alcanzar mayores y mejores logros.Peer Reviewe

    “Nuestras Vidas Corren Casi Paralelas”: Chicanos, Independentistas, and the Prison Rebellions in Leavenworth, 1969–1972

    No full text
    corecore